JLhe Cathedral of Ely, and the venerahle remains of the conventualchurch, furnish objects of contemplation and inquiry of singularinterest and importance. In the dreary solitude of the fens, at a periodwhen Ely was an obscure and isolated spot, a monastic society wasfounded by the enthusiasm of the devout Ethelreda, in a style ofextraordinary profusion and splendour.
